How to Create Your First Indie Game: A Step-by-Step Guide

Are you an aspiring game developer looking to bring your creative ideas to life? Creating your first indie game can be an exciting and rewarding journey, filled with challenges and opportunities for growth. In this step-by-step guide, we will walk you through the essential stages of indie game development, from initial concept to final product. Whether you're a seasoned programmer or a complete beginner, these tips will help you navigate the world of game creation with confidence.

indie game, game creation, game development, step-by-step, development, programming, graphics, sound design, development tools, beginner tips

1. Define Your Vision: Before you dive into the development process, take some time to define your game concept and vision. What type of game do you want to create? What genre appeals to you the most? Establishing a clear vision will help guide your decisions throughout the development process.

2. Choose Your Development Tools: Selecting the right tools for game development is crucial to your success. There are various game engines available, such as Unity, Unreal Engine, and Godot, that offer different features and capabilities. Consider your programming skills and the complexity of your game when choosing a development tool.

3. Learn the Basics of Programming: If you're new to programming, now is the time to start learning the basics. Understanding programming languages like C# or Python will be essential for implementing game mechanics, interactions, and logic. There are many online resources and tutorials available to help you get started.

4. Design Engaging Graphics: The visual appeal of your game plays a significant role in capturing players' interest. Whether you're creating pixel art, 2D graphics, or 3D models, focus on designing engaging visuals that complement your game's theme and gameplay. Tools like Photoshop, GIMP, or Blender can help you create stunning graphics.

5. Create Immersive Sound Design: Sound design is another crucial aspect of game development that can enhance the player experience. Consider creating sound effects, background music, and voiceovers that match the mood and atmosphere of your game. Tools like Audacity or FL Studio can help you craft immersive audio elements.

6. Develop Your Game Mechanics: With your vision, tools, and skills in place, it's time to start developing your game mechanics. Whether you're designing puzzles, combat systems, or character interactions, focus on creating engaging and intuitive gameplay that keeps players coming back for more.

7. Test and Iterate: Testing your game throughout the development process is essential to identify bugs, glitches, and gameplay issues. Gather feedback from playtesters and be prepared to make iterations based on their suggestions. Continuous testing and iteration will help you refine your game and ensure a polished final product.

8. Polish Your Game: As you near the completion of your indie game, focus on polishing all aspects of your game, from graphics and sound to gameplay and user interface. Pay attention to details, optimize performance, and ensure that your game provides a seamless and enjoyable experience for players.

9. Prepare for Launch: With your game development journey coming to an end, it's time to prepare for launch. Create a marketing plan, build a website or social media presence, and generate buzz around your game. Consider platforms like Steam, itch.io, or mobile app stores for publishing and distributing your indie game.

10. Celebrate Your Achievement: Finally, take a moment to celebrate your hard work and achievement in creating your first indie game. Whether your game receives critical acclaim or modest success, remember that the journey of game development is a continuous learning experience. Use the knowledge and skills you've gained to embark on new game projects and continue honing your craft.

Embarking on the journey of creating your first indie game can be a challenging yet rewarding experience. By following these step-by-step guidelines and incorporating beginner tips into your game development process, you can bring your creative vision to life and share it with players around the world. Remember, the world of indie game development is vast and diverse, offering endless opportunities for innovation and creativity. Dive in, experiment, and unleash your imagination to create the next indie gaming sensation!

indie game, game creation, game development, step-by-step, development, programming, graphics, sound design, development tools, beginner tips
Royalty-Free Sounds, FX, Presets & More | Splice| What is Cricut | Cricut.com |Leatherman | Multi-Tools, Scheren und ZubehörCustom Banner Printing, Banners & Signs Online - BannerBuzzBuy Gift Cards, eGift Cards, Visa - 350+ Brands | Giftcards.comThe official site of the NBA for the latest NBA Scores, Stats & News. | NBA.comJe Joue | Luxury Sex Toys | Sex Positive, Sophisticated & SensualAward-Winning 1MORE HeadphonesHome EU-EN – STORZ & BICKEL - storz-bickel.comReading Glasses Blue Light Readers Sunglasses Eyeglasses Online
 – eyekeeper.com

Relevant posts

GTA 6, Grand Theft Auto 6, Rockstar Games, release date, gameplay, map, trailer, leaks, characters, story

Games

GTA 6: Everything We Know About the Most Anticipated Game of the Decade

Grand Theft Auto 6, commonly known as GTA 6, is perhaps one of the most highly anticipated games of the decade. As a flagship title from Rockstar Games, the expectations surrounding GTA 6 are sky-high. Fans of the franchise are eagerly awaiting any news regarding the release date, gameplay features, map details, trailers, leaks, characters, and the overall storyline of the game. One of the most sought-after pieces of information regarding GTA 6 is its release date. While Rockstar Games has re...

roguelike, addictive, gameplay, Hades, Dead Cells, procedural generation, challenge, replayability, game mechanics, engagement

Games

Why Are Roguelike Games So Addictive? Analysing Hades and Dead Cells

Roguelike games have a unique charm that hooks players in and keeps them coming back for more. Titles like Hades and Dead Cells have captured the attention of gamers worldwide, offering addictive gameplay experiences that are hard to put down. One of the key elements that make roguelike games so addictive is their use of procedural generation. Each playthrough generates a new world filled with different challenges and surprises, ensuring that no two runs are ever the same. This crea...

gamer, tips, skill improvement, video games, strategy, tactics, levelling up, gameplay, efficiency, victories

Games

5 Essential Tips to Level Up Your Gaming Skills

Are you a passionate gamer looking to elevate your gaming skills and dominate your favourite video games like never before? Levelling up your gaming skills requires dedication, practice, and a strategic approach. To help you on your journey to becoming a pro gamer, here are 5 essential tips to enhance your skill set and achieve more victories: Practice Consistently: Just like any other skill, gaming proficiency requires practice. Dedicate time each day to playing your favourite games, focusing...

Elden Ring, Shadow of the Erdtree, DLC, updates, storyline, new content, gameplay, exploration, battles, fans

Games

Elden Ring: Shadow of the Erdtree – What to Expect from the Highly Anticipated DLC?

Elden Ring fans around the world are eagerly awaiting the release of the highly anticipated DLC, "Shadow of the Erdtree." With the base game receiving critical acclaim for its expansive world, challenging gameplay, and intricate lore, expectations for the upcoming DLC are sky-high. Let's dive into what players can expect from this new addition to the already captivating Elden Ring universe. Storyline One of the most anticipated aspects of the "Shadow of the Erdtree" DLC is the continuation of th...